Slab Repair Questions
What causes slabs to crack or settle? Slab issues can result from soil movement, moisture changes, or poor initial preparation, leading to cracks or uneven surfaces.
How can I tell if my slab needs repair? Signs include visible cracks, uneven areas, or water pooling on the surface, indicating potential foundation problems.
What types of repairs are available for slabs? Common options include mudjacking, slab leveling, and crack sealing to restore stability and prevent further damage.
Are slab repairs necessary for safety? Yes, addressing slab damage helps maintain a safe and level surface, reducing trip hazards and preventing further deterioration.
